**Wiki: Document & Equipment Transport — Branch Server Replacement**

The replacement server for the Kellowmere branch ships from the Vantry Hill depot on Wednesday. Receiving site: have the comms room unlocked and the trolley staged by 10:00. Check the tamper tape on the crate before signing; refuse delivery if it is broken. The unit arrives pre-imaged, so chain of custody matters. Confirm identity before accepting — the courier will give the current hand-over phrase on arrival.

dispatch memo: the sorius tamius courier leaves the praeth ledger at gate 4873 under passcode 928014

Hey! Since you're picking up the DocSnip rotation, here's the short version. DocSnip lints documentation bundles submitted by external plugin authors, so most pages you'll get are plugin submissions that hang the parser. Nine times out of ten it's a malformed frontmatter block — just requeue the job with strict mode off and it'll flag the offending file. If the whole queue stalls, bounce the linter workers before escalating. We keep the plugin-author troubleshooting guide on an internal page, linked right below.

runbook for tagug-hafog: https://jira.lumiclabs.internal/projects/pages/pages/9773c0d8

# Service Accounts: String Extraction

The `extract-i18n` script pulls translatable strings from all Bramblewick repos and pushes them to the Glossa service. It runs under the `i18n-extractor` service account. Do not run it under your personal account; Glossa rate-limits individual users aggressively. The account has write access to the staging catalog only. Set the token in your shell before invoking the script. The current staging token is below.

API key for kahap-kafog: zpat15_6qzxZ7YR8aDwjmp